Dry Panjiri or Kasar

Panjiri or Kasaar, has always been among my favorite list or prashaads. Panjiri or Kasar is a North Indian sweet and it is mostly made for Satya narayan Pooja. I am from U.P and in my home my mom makes Kasar and Panchamrit in every pooja.
Ingredients-
1 cup Wheat Flour
1/4 cup Ghee
1/2 cup Powdered Sugar
1/2 Cup Chopped Mix dry nuts
[ Almonds, Raisins, fresh coconut,Chironji, phool makhana]
¼ tsp Cardamom Powder
Basil leaves Few
How to Make-
in a thick-bottomed pan, heat in 1 tab Sp. ghee and roast Phool makhana.
Add rest of ghee and roast wheat flour until nice brown color.
Add dry nuts and roast another 2-3 minutes.
Add cardamom powder and basil leaves and mix well.
Cool Down.
Add sugar mix it well .
Serve with banana slices.
